In order for our office to lift your Garland traffic warrant, we must post a surety bond. Once that is done, some courts will require that you pay an Omni fee to clear your name from the statewide database. Once the omni fee is paid there will no longer be a hold on your driver's license. From there the rest is simple. I will appear in court for you and work out the best deal I can. In most cases, he can appear in court on your behalf and workout a deal to keep the ticket off of your record by requesting deferred adjudication. That is a type of probation, that assuming you successfully complete, will result in a dismissal of the case. Contact Jack Byno & Associates at 817-685-0912.
